The Scope of the Job: Beyond the Tank

Before even touching a wrench, a true professional starts with the assessment. The homeowner is stressed; the unit is old. Richard Trethewey, the expert in the video, quickly diagnoses the situation. He doesn't just sell a new unit; he educates the client on the options—instantaneous vs. tank, combi boilers vs. simple replacement. This is where the business acumen of the Founding Tradesman comes into play: understanding the client's budget, their long-term needs, and the most cost-effective, safe solution.

The replacement process, whether dealing with gas lines, copper plumbing, or flue piping, requires methodical execution. It’s a masterclass in controlled deconstruction and reconstruction. Remember, this job involves high-pressure gas and water lines, which is why the first professional advice is always the most important: Permits and Licensed Professionals. Deconstruction and Reconnection: A Step-by-Step Guide

The procedure, while seemingly straightforward, must be followed in a strict sequence. Follow these steps, and you'll elevate your skill set from mere laborer to skilled Master Tradesman:

  1. Isolation and Safety: The very first act is shutting off the gas line and closing all connected water lines. This immediately takes the danger out of the space.
  2. Draining the System: The water must be completely drained out of the old tank. This is non-negotiable.
  3. Cutting Connections: Using specialized tools like pipe cutters and reciprocating saws, the gas and water lines are carefully severed. This is precision work.
  4. The New Install: When installing the replacement, the focus shifts to new, secure connections. Copper pipes are pushed from shut-off valves to the new supply valves.
  5. Sealing and Testing: Gas piping requires careful rethreading and the use of proper pipe dope to ensure a flawless seal. After everything is connected, the gas is turned back on, and the system is meticulously checked for leaks.
  6. The Fill: Finally, the water is turned on, and the system is filled, completing the cycle of the craft.
